 private void GetCompressedBlockData(ThreadCompressWorkData workData, MemoryStream compressedBlockOutput)
 {
     using (MemoryStream compressedOutput = new MemoryStream())
     {
         using (GZipStream compressionStream = new GZipStream(compressedOutput, CompressionLevel.Optimal, leaveOpen: true))
         {
             compressionStream.Write(workData.DataForCompression, 0, workData.DataSize);
         }
         int compressedDataLength = (int)compressedOutput.Length;
         using (var binaryWriter = new BinaryWriter(compressedBlockOutput, System.Text.Encoding.Default, leaveOpen: true))
         {
             binaryWriter.Write(workData.BlockIndex);
             binaryWriter.Write(compressedDataLength);
             compressedOutput.Seek(0, SeekOrigin.Begin);
             compressedOutput.CopyTo(binaryWriter.BaseStream);
         }
     }
 }
